Common Root Causes of Geforce Experience Driver Download Failed errors

let’s first understand the common causes behind the “GeForce Experience driver download failed” errors. There are several root causes of the error, but some of the top causes of the error are the following-

Corrupted Installation Files:

If Sometimes, the installation files of GeForce Experience or the graphics drivers can get corrupted, leading to download failures.

Outdated version of GeForce Experience:

If you are using an outdated version of GeForce Experience drivers, then it may not be compatible with the latest graphics drivers, resulting in download failures.

Cache and Temporary Files:

If in your system accumulated cache and temporary files can interfere with the download process and cause errors.

Internet Connection and Firewall Settings

If you are using a poor internet connection or firewall settings can prevent the proper download of the graphics drivers.

NVIDIA Server Issues

Occasionally, NVIDIA’s servers may experience technical difficulties, which can hinder the download process. Understanding these common causes will help us troubleshoot the issue more effectively.

How to Fix Geforce Experience Driver Download Failed


    1. Updating GeForce Experience Drivers

    This is the first to resolve the “GeForce Experience driver download failed” error to ensure that you have the latest version of GeForce Experience installed. To update GeForce experience drivers follow these easy steps-

    STEP#1. Visit to NVIDIA’s official website and navigate to the GeForce Experience download page.

    STEP#2. Download the latest version of GeForce Experience and run the installer.

    STEP#3.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the installation process.

    Once you have successfully installed the latest version of GeForce Experience, it’s time to update your graphics drivers. To update your drivers, follow these steps:

    STEP#4. Open GeForce Experience and click on the “Drivers” tab.

    STEP#5. In the “Drivers” tab, click on “Check for updates” to scan for the latest available drivers.

    STEP#6. If any updates are found, click on “Download” to begin the download process.

    If the error persists, then follow the next steps-

    2. Clearing Cache and Temporary Files

    Accumulated cache and temporary files can hinder the download process and cause errors. To clear cache and temporary files, follow these steps:

    STEP#1. Navigate to the Run dialog box by pressing the Windows key + R on your keyboard to open the.

    STEP#2. Type “%appdata%” (without quotes) and press Enter. This will open the AppData folder.

    STEP#3. Locate the NVIDIA Corporation folder and delete it.

    STEP#4. Again open the Run dialog box.

    STEP#5. Type “%temp%” (without quotes) and press Enter. This will open the Temp folder. Select all the files in the Temp folder and delete them.

    Once you have cleared the cache and temporary files, try downloading the drivers again. This should resolve any issues related to cached files interfering with the download process. If the error persists, then follow the next steps-

    3. Checking internet connection and Firewall Settings

    A stable internet connection is crucial for a successful download. Make sure that your internet connection is functioning properly and is not being interrupted by any external factors. Additionally, check your firewall settings to ensure that GeForce Experience is allowed to access the internet. To do this, follow these steps:

    STEP#1. Navigate to the Settings app by pressing the Windows key + I on your keyboard.

    STEP#2. Click on “Update & Security” and then navigate to the “Windows Security” tab.

    STEP#3. Click on “Firewall & network protection” and then select “Allow an app through firewall”.

    STEP#4. Locate GeForce Experience in the list of apps and make sure that both Private and Public checkboxes are ticked.

    By verifying your internet connection and adjusting your firewall settings, you can eliminate any network-related issues that may be causing the download failures.

    4. Reinstalling GeForce Experience and graphics drivers

    If the above solutions did not resolve the “GeForce Experience driver download failed” error, you may need to reinstall both GeForce Experience and your graphics drivers. To do this, follow these steps:

    STEP#1. Press the Windows key + X on your keyboard and select “Apps and Features” from the menu.

    STEP#2. Locate GeForce Experience in the list of installed apps and click on it.

    STEP#3. Click on “Uninstall” and follow the on-screen instructions to completely remove GeForce Experience.

    STEP#4. Visit NVIDIA’s official website and download the latest version of GeForce Experience.

    STEP#5. Install GeForce Experience by running the downloaded installer and following the instructions.

    After reinstalling GeForce Experience, go to the “Drivers” tab and click on “Check for updates” to ensure that you have the latest graphics drivers installed.
